800系列在线编程手册
1.安装/开始
2.ISP软件基本信息
3.烧入用户串行ID
4.进入ISP模式的硬件条件
5.进入ISP模式/用户模式的步骤
6.USB-SIO-ISP板
7. 芯片ISP配置
7-1 MC80F1604/1504
7-2 MC81F8816
2008. 08. 25
ABOV 半导体有限公司单片机开发系统组1. 安装/开始ISP
单片机在线编程(ISP)无需与计算机断开连接即可工作。在线编程(ISP )工具包括一系列内部硬件资源,通过串行输入输出口(SIO)与内部固件相连。在线编程(ISP )工具使用嵌入式编程电路设计,将额外的组件费用和电路板空间的占用降低到最小。
根据以下说明,完成程序安装。
1.关闭目标系统电源
2.配置目标系统为ISP模式
-参看第3章进入ISP模式的硬件条件
3. 连接USB-SIO-ISP B/D到目标系统。
4. 运行ABOV USB-SIO-ISP 软件。
-从www.abov.co.kr. 上下载ISP软件
-解压下载文件并运行USB-SIO-ISP.exe
5. 在ISP软件中选择一款芯片
6. 打开目标系统电源
7. 通过ISP软件中的按键执行ISP命令,如读取,烧入,自动……
2. ISP S/W 基本信息
Select Device
选择一个目标MCU 。在开启目标-Vdd 前需要先选择一个芯片
Auto Option Write 选择按钮若要在按下Auto 按钮后烧入选项(配置)值,则选择此项
Auto Show Write 选择按钮
选择此项,则在按下Auto 按钮后显示(配置)选项对话框
Load File 按钮加载所选文件中存储的数据到存储器缓冲器中。
Save File 按钮根据Motorola16进制格式将当前数据保存到磁盘存储器的缓冲寄存器中。
Blank Check 按钮检测芯片是否为被擦除或未被烧写状态。Program 按钮将新存放在存储器缓冲器中的数据输入到目标芯片中。
Read 按钮读取目标MCU 中的数据到缓冲器中以备检测。校验值显示在校验栏。Option Write 按钮配置当前MCU
Erase 按钮在编程烧录前擦除目标MCU 中的数据Auto 按钮
按执行以下步骤:1.擦除2.烧入3.校验4. 烧入配置选项
Fill 按钮根据用户指定数据填写所选范围。Goto 按钮
显示所选页Update Buffer 按钮更新缓冲器
Serial ID 按钮
编程烧入串行ID 。参考下一页。
注意1. MCU 配置值在执行擦除后被擦除,必须重新配置以匹配用户目标板。否则,若进入ISP 模式失败,或操作结果不正确。
若在主对话框中点击Serial ID按钮,将显示以下串行ID对话框。6字节数据分配给串行ID。
默认显示值是年-月-日-第一个数据-第二个数据-第三个数据。
Read ID 按钮读取目标芯片的串行ID
点击Read ID按钮后,更新串行ID
Write ID 按钮烧入所显示的串行ID
Auto Increment
选择按钮
若选择此项,烧入串行ID后显示值增加
Auto Serial-ID program 选择按钮若选择此项,在主程序中点击Auto按钮后可烧入串行ID
点击Auto后,按顺序施行以下步骤,
1.擦除
2. 烧入
3.校验
4.烧入配置选项
5. 烧入串行ID4.进入ISP模式的硬件条件
注意1) 若在ISP模式中有其它信号影响SIO通信,用开关或跳线断开这些引脚。注意2)若ALEB 与其它功能共享,端口在ISP和用户模式间切换。
5.进入ISP模式/用户模式的步骤
* 从用户模式进入ISP模式的步骤
1. 关闭目标系统电源。
2. 配置目标系统为ISP模式。
3. 连接ISP B/D到目标系统。
4. 运行ISP软件。
5. 选择目标芯片。
6. 打开目标系统电源。
* 从ISP模式进入用户模式的步骤
1. 关闭ISP软件。
2. 打开目标系统电源。
3. 配置目标系统为用户模式。
4. 将ISP B/D从目标系统上断开。
5. 开启电源。
进入ISP模式的时序图
*当Vdd是高电平后Vpp需要在ms@4MHz内上升。
6. USB-SIO-ISP板
连接USB标准电缆USB-SIO-ISP B/D
10-pin 连接器7-1 MC80F1604/1504的ISP配置
* ALEB必须处于逻辑高状态
* 参考第4页进入ISP模式的硬件条件7-2 MC81F8816的ISP配置
8-1. 安装USB驱动
1.将USB电缆的两端分别连接到USB-SIO-ISP板和
用户计算机的USB端口。系统将提示”发现新硬件”,“USB设备”。片刻后,将出现如屏幕所示对话框:
单击“否”,然后单击“下一步”。
2. 选择”从列表或指定位置安装(高级)”,如右图所示并
单击“下一步”。
1.选择“在这些位置上搜索最佳驱动程序”并将驱动文
件(ispbdusb.sys和ispbdusb.inf)路径键入框中,或通过浏览按钮查找。输入正确路径后,执行下一步
* ispbdusb.sys和ispbdusb.inf包含在USB-SIO-ISP压缩文件中。
4.如果配置Windows XP时,安装未许可的(非WHQL
认证)驱动程序发出警告,除非安装微软WHQL认证的驱动程序,否则显示下列对话框。点击“继续安装”,以继续安装。如果Windows XP配置为忽略文件许可警告,没有任何讯息出现。
5. Windows将会显示成功安装的提示。单击”完成”完成
安装。
注意:在Windows XP中,每个USB口都需要各自单独设置驱动。这就意味着用户若将USB-SIO-ISP板的USB插入不同的USB口,将会再次提示安装驱动。用户需要重复以上步骤以便将来使用。